At 5pm on Sunday 3 May the red and yellow patrol flags of the Australian Surf Lifesaving Association were lowered, marking the end of another season of volunteer beach patrols. At Noosa Heads and Sunshine Beach, the season ended on a proud note: no lives were lost while lifesavers were on patrol. Well done to both clubs.
